爬虫时出现问题:

import requests

data=requests.get('http://roll.news.sina.com.cn/')
print(data.text)

输出结果中文显示乱码,如下图:

Python编码显示中文乱码

原因是,Spyder默认的编码是utf-8,要将其转码成'gb2312'

加上:data.encoding='gb2312'

 

相关文章: